Dr. Thomas Kenneth Bagby, Jr

d. May 9, 2026

Mission Hills

Dr. Thomas Kenneth Bagby Jr., DDS, passed away peacefully at his home, surrounded by his family, on May 9, 2026, at the age of 83. Born on October 26, 1942, in Coffeyville, Kansas, to Ella and Thomas Bagby, Tom lived a full and extraordinary life devoted to his family, his profession, and the Kansas City community he proudly served for more than five decades. 

A graduate of the University of Kansas, he was accepted to both medical and dental school before choosing dentistry—launching a remarkable 50-year career caring for generations of patients across the Kansas City area. Tom possessed a rare gift for making others feel seen and welcome. He never met a stranger and brought both intellect and genuine kindness to every conversation. Having traveled everywhere from Egypt to the Amazon, he carried a deep curiosity about the world and a respect for the people in it. A natural dancer with a lifelong love of music and photography, Tom was equally passionate about history and politics. Whether sharing stories, debating ideas, or cheering on his beloved KU Jayhawks, Kansas City Chiefs, and Royals, Tom brought passion, wit, and unmistakable good cheer to all he loved. 

Above all else, Tom was a devoted father, husband, grandfather, brother, son, and friend. He is survived by his spouse, Deborah Payton-Bagby; his children, Thomas Kenneth Bagby III, Ryan (Rachel) Bagby, and Christina Bagby; and stepson Carl (Danielle) Payton; his sisters, Karen (Gary) Finkeldei and Sara (Ron) Sanders; and his cherished grandchildren, Grace and Will.
